people who desperately wish for a baby they can call their own. Now, what exactly goes on here? The
procedure entails the insemination of a surrogate with the sperm of the male
partner of female who cannot carry pregnancy. Perhaps, this is why the process
raises a number of moral and ethical questions because the surrogate is the genetic
mother of the baby born through this procedure. However, you may want to
consider going for a center that does this in a different way; Ivf surrogacy that
allows the specialists to create embryos from the sperm and eggs of the
infertile couple which are then transferred to the uterus of the surrogate.
This means that the child bears no genetic connection with the surrogate.
When is IVF surrogacy
necessary?
For in vitro
fertilization with a surrogate mother to occur, the woman concerned must have
enough ovarian reserve, besides being rendered medically unfit to carry a
pregnancy. The absence of a uterus, presence of any form of congenital
deformity of the uterus, medical condition that makes pregnancy life threatening
is some of the conditions that can be resolved with the help of IVF surrogacy in Bangalore.
Who finds the
surrogate?
This is all dependent on the fertility center you choose to
undergo Ivf surrogacy. Some fertility centers may help you in finding an
appropriate surrogate. On the other hand, others leave the burden of finding a
surrogate entirely to the patients. Your surrogate may be anyone you feel you
can trust. It could be your close friends, family members or even a stranger
that you have located through advertising or through surrogate agency. Since
the surrogate is the one who carries the pregnancy to term, it is impossible
for her to remain anonymous. The crucial thing is to take adequate time in
choosing a surrogate in order to choose someone they are comfortable working
with during this crucial 9 month period.
